Understanding the Function of the Clutch Master Cylinder
The clutch master cylinder is a crucial component in a vehicle's clutch system. It operates by converting the mechanical force applied when pressing the clutch pedal into hydraulic pressure. This pressure is then transmitted through the hydraulic Clutch Master Cylinder line to the clutch slave cylinder, enabling smooth engagement and disengagement of the clutch. Proper functioning of the clutch master cylinder ensures seamless gear shifts, enhancing driving comfort and vehicle performance.
Signs of a Faulty Clutch Master Cylinder
Recognizing the symptoms of a failing clutch master cylinder can prevent further damage to your vehicle. Common signs include a spongy or soft clutch pedal, difficulty shifting gears, or the clutch pedal sticking to the floor.
